Banksy Honors Healthcare Workers With 'Game Changer' Artwork


Banksy unveiled a new artwork on Instagram called Game Changer. The monochromatic piece pays tribute to healthcare workers worldwide, portraying a boy playing with a nurse superhero toy with figures of Batman and Spiderman in a waste basket on the floor. The nurse is also shown wearing a cape, face mask and a white apron embellished with a red cross.


According to BBC, the work is currently on view to staff and patients on Level C of Southampton General Hospital in Britain. Banksy left a note for hospital workers, expressing: “Thanks for all you’re doing. I hope this brightens the place up a bit, even if its only black and white.”

The work will go on auction raise money for National Health Service charities. “The fact that Banksy has chosen us to recognise the outstanding contribution everyone in and with the NHS is making, in unprecedented times, is a huge honour,” says Paula Head, CEO of the University Hospital Southampton NHS Foundation Trust, to BBC.
